    We have a dual (night rate) meter and recently when I was comparing our night vs day usage I noticed that the date/time was wrong by around 20 mins.
    This is annoying as I've programmed EV and other appliances to take advantage of the night rate beginning at midnight before hour change or now 11pm) but because the meter is charging based on the wrong time I'm inadvertently paying day rate...

    ESB, how can this be fixed?

    You should still be getting the same amount of time even if the time clock is twenty minutes out. For example, if the night rates kicks in at 10:40 PM, it means you are are getting the unit rate early even if it is ending slightly earlier. Similarly, if the night rate kicks in at 11:20 PM the night rate will not end until 8:20 AM instead of 8:00 AM. 

    If a time clock is incorrect by 2 hours or more, an ESB Networks technician will be sent to fix the fault. The customer can report the fault by calling 1850 372 372 or 01 852 9534. As the time on your clock is only out by a short amount, it is unlikely that this can be arranged in your case.
